Seasonal Gardening Tips for Bellingham Residents

Understanding the different seasons is key to successful gardening in Bellingham. Here are some seasonal tips to help your garden thrive:
Spring
Spring is the perfect time for planting annuals and perennials, preparing garden beds, and starting a compost pile. It's also an ideal season to prune shrubs and trees before new growth begins.
Summer
During the summer months, focus on watering efficiently, controlling weeds, and harvesting vegetables and fruits. Providing shade for delicate plants can prevent sunburn and heat stress.
Fall
Fall is the time to plant bulbs for spring blooms, aerate the soil, and mulch garden beds to protect roots during the winter. It's also a great season to plant cover crops to enrich the soil.
Sustainable and Eco-friendly Gardening Practices

Sustainability is at the forefront of modern gardening practices in Bellingham. Gardeners are increasingly adopting eco-friendly methods to reduce environmental impact:
- Composting: Recycling organic waste to create nutrient-rich compost for the garden.
- Rainwater Harvesting: Collecting rainwater to use for irrigation, conserving water resources.
- Native Planting: Choosing native species that require less water and are more resistant to local pests.
- Organic Fertilizers: Utilizing natural fertilizers to promote healthy plant growth without harmful chemicals.
- Pest Management: Implementing natural pest control methods to maintain garden health.
These practices not only benefit the environment but also contribute to a healthier and more resilient garden.

Local Flora and Suitable Plants for Bellingham
Choosing the right plants is crucial for a thriving garden in Bellingham. The region's mild climate supports a wide variety of flora:
- Rhododendrons: Known for their vibrant blooms and evergreen foliage, rhododendrons are a staple in Bellingham gardens.
- Hostas: Ideal for shaded areas, hostas offer lush foliage in various colors and sizes.
- Lavender: This fragrant herb thrives in well-drained soil and adds both beauty and scent to gardens.
- Ferns: Perfect for adding texture and greenery to shaded and moist areas.
- Berry Bushes: Plants like blueberries and raspberries provide both ornamental appeal and edible produce.
Incorporating these plants can enhance the diversity and resilience of your garden, ensuring it remains beautiful and functional throughout the year.
